How Pedro Feliz's On Base Percentage (OBP) Compares to Similar Players
Pedro Feliz posted a career On Base Percentage (OBP) of .288, below the league average of .328 — a level that fell short of typical league production. His best On Base Percentage (OBP) season came in 2009, posting .308, near the league average of .335 that year. The lowest point came in 2010 at .240, well below the league average of .326 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.302 in 2008 to .308 in 2009 and .240 in 2010.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. The On Base Percentage (OBP) profile has been one of the more consistent of his era — 11 seasons of below-average production with little variance, rather than the volatility that sometimes accompanies a struggling hitter.
